The film 'Mere Husband Ki Biwi,' a love triangle featuring Arjun Kapoor, Bhumi Pednekar, and Rakul Preet Singh, had a slow start at the box office, collecting ₹4.23 crore over its first weekend. Despite competition from the blockbuster 'Chhaava,' director Mudassar Aziz remains optimistic about the film's appeal to its audience.

Rishi Kapoor, in his memoir, reveals his frustrations about working with Amitabh Bachchan. He explains how directors favored Amitabh for action roles, leaving co-actors like himself with lesser parts. Despite their contributions to Amitabh's films, Rishi feels they never received due credit and acknowledges his struggles during that era.
